2. Essential Care Techniques to Preserve Gloss and Strength of Motorcycle Fairing Clear Coats
Maintaining the pristine high-gloss finish and durability of a clear coat on motorcycle fairings necessitates a thoughtful balance of gentle care and protective measures. Regular cleaning is fundamental; using pH-neutral cleaners or a diluted mild dish soap with water ensures that dirt and grime are removed without compromising the clear coat. Soft microfiber cloths or noodle wash mitts are preferred to prevent micro-scratches that abrasive materials often cause. After washing, thorough drying with premium microfiber towels or a purpose-built motorcycle blower minimizes the risk of water spots and moisture pooling, which can degrade the surface over time.
Addressing minor imperfections promptly is key to preserving both appearance and protection. Light scratches may be carefully wet sanded with ultra-fine (2000 grit or finer) sandpaper, followed by touch-up paint and an additional clear coat application to restore the flawless finish. Gentle polishing with fine compounds and sealing with wax or synthetic sealants then reinforces the surface, extending its resistance to environmental hazards.
Routine application of high-quality wax or synthetic paint sealants every three to four months enhances shine while creating a robust shield against UV rays, rain, and pollution. For those seeking long-lasting defense, ceramic coatings offer superior hardness and resilience against oxidation and minor abrasions.
Avoiding premature polishing before the clear coat fully cures—usually taking at least 30 days—prevents undesired finishes or damage. Environmental safeguards, such as storing the motorcycle indoors or covering it with breathable fabric, protect the fairings from harmful UV exposure and contaminants. Prompt removal of acidic deposits like bird droppings or tree sap is crucial to avoid etching the clear coat.
Consistent inspections for chips or damage and timely touch-ups with color-matched paint and clear coats keep the fairings looking immaculate and structurally sound. This comprehensive care approach ensures the clear coat retains its dazzling gloss and durable protection, enhancing both the aesthetics and longevity of motorcycle fairings.

Chapter 2: Chemical and Petrol Resistance in Clear Coat for Motorcycle Fairings
1. Cutting-Edge Coating Technologies Enhancing Chemical and Petrol Resistance for Motorcycle Fairings
The evolution of clear coat technology for motorcycle fairings has brought significant advancements in chemical and petrol resistance. Modern clear coats use sophisticated multi-component formulations, especially 2K (two-component) systems that combine a base with a hardener. This chemical curing process produces a highly durable and resilient finish, capable of withstanding fuel, motor oils, and harsh solvents typically encountered by motorcycles. These coatings adhere strongly to ABS plastic, the most common fairing material, creating a flexible yet robust surface barrier that resists cracking and degradation.
Beyond the chemical bonding in 2K clear coats, advanced multi-layer paint systems incorporate UV-resistant layers. This not only prevents color fading from prolonged sunlight exposure but also reinforces protection against petrol and environmental pollutants. Some premium manufacturing processes feature seven-layer builds, carefully engineered to create deep, glossy finishes that endure the elements.
Industrial-grade high solids spray paints serve as another innovation, curing into hard, impact-resistant shells that rival powder coatings but offer easier application. Their chemical formulation stands tough against abrasion, gasoline, brake fluids, and cleaning chemicals without breaking down or dulling over time.
Emerging protective solutions include self-healing clear paint protection films applied atop clear coats. These films absorb minor scratches and shield against chemical exposure, significantly extending fairing life and maintaining pristine appearance under demanding conditions.
Together, these advances define the current state of durable, fuel-resistant surface protection for motorcycle fairings. Chapter 3: Ensuring Seamless Integration: Compatibility of Clear Coat with ABS Plastic and Base Paints for Motorcycle Fairings
1. Harmonizing Materials and Technology for Durable Clear Coats on ABS Motorcycle Fairings
The success of a clear coat application on motorcycle fairings hinges on its precise compatibility with both ABS plastic and the underlying base paint. ABS plastic is favored for fairings because of its balance between toughness and flexibility, ideal for withstanding impacts and vibrations encountered during rides. However, this flexibility also demands that both the base paint and clear coat must share these properties; otherwise, stresses from expansion or bending could cause cracking or delamination.
Achieving this harmony begins with meticulous surface preparation. Cleaning, sanding, and applying a plastic adhesion promoter or primer create a receptive surface for the paint layers. Without this, the risk of poor adhesion increases dramatically, undermining long-term durability. The base paints chosen are typically automotive-grade, formulated specifically to endure mechanical flexing and temperature shifts without losing integrity. These paints create a vibrant, yet resilient foundation that complements the ABS substrate.
Clear coats are technologically designed to protect and enhance the base color while providing environmental and chemical resistance essential for motorcycle use. They must remain flexible, allowing the coated fairings to absorb impacts and flex without damage. UV resistance is equally critical, preventing yellowing or fading over time. Precision in application conditions—temperature control, humidity regulation, and contaminant-free environments—ensures that the clear coat cures into a glossy, impervious layer that bonds seamlessly to the base paint.
This multi-stage approach not only preserves the vividness and depth of the paint but also extends the life of the fairings by shielding against fuel spills, abrasions, and weathering. Regular inspections and gentle cleaning maintain this protective barrier, as harsh chemicals can degrade both paint and clear coat. 2. Mastering Surface Preparation and Application Techniques for Durable Clear Coating on ABS Motorcycle Fairings
Achieving optimal compatibility between clear coats, ABS plastic, and base paints in motorcycle fairings hinges on meticulous surface preparation and precise application protocols. The process begins with thorough cleaning to eliminate oils, dust, and other contaminants that could hinder adhesion. Following cleaning, lightly abrading the ABS surface creates a subtle texture, enabling the primer and paint layers to bond firmly. Specialized adhesion promoters or plastic primers designed specifically for ABS plastics are essential, bridging the natural difference between the substrate and coatings.
Selecting a base paint tailored for flexible plastics ensures it accommodates the thermal expansion and contraction motorcycle fairings regularly undergo. Automotive-grade paints with elasticity minimize risks of cracking or peeling. Once applied evenly and cured properly, this base forms a stable foundation for the protective clear coat.
The clear coat itself must combine flexibility, UV resistance, and robust chemical durability to shield the paint and substrate from impacts, fuel exposure, and environmental degradation. Application under controlled conditions, ideally in a dust-free environment with regulated temperature and humidity, is vital. Using low-pressure spray guns or electrostatic methods enhances uniformity in film thickness, typically maintained between 15 to 25 microns to balance protection and adhesion effectiveness.
Curing times and temperatures as specified by product manufacturers must be observed faithfully, facilitating the full chemical cross-linking that strengthens the coating. During and after curing, heat shield protections help safeguard ABS fairings from heat-induced deformities.
Finally, a rigorous inspection regime confirms coating integrity, focusing on detecting surface defects and testing flexibility and impact resistance to ensure the finish withstands real-world stresses. Integrating these practices into a comprehensive multi-stage painting system guarantees a resilient, glossy finish that respects the intricate interplay between ABS plastic, base paints, and clear coats.

Chapter 4: Professional Multi-Step Paint and Clear Coat Processes for Motorcycle Fairings
1. Mastering Surface Preparation and Base Coat Techniques for Durable, High-Gloss Motorcycle Fairings
Achieving a flawless paint finish on motorcycle fairings begins with meticulous surface preparation and skilled base coat application. The fairing’s surface must first be thoroughly cleaned to eliminate oils, dirt, and contaminants that could interfere with adhesion. Using specialized degreasers ensures a residue-free canvas, vital for a lasting paint job. Next, sanding with fine grit papers—usually between 1500 and 2000 grit—creates a smooth yet slightly textured surface, promoting strong bonding of subsequent layers. After sanding, thorough cleaning removes dust and particles that could mar the finish.
Masking off adjacent areas prevents overspray, allowing precise base coat application. The base coat, which imparts the fairing’s color, is applied using spray guns for uniform coverage. Applying multiple thin layers rather than one thick layer mitigates runs and ensures proper curing. Between coats, light sanding can help smooth the surface while maintaining optimal adhesion. The base coat must fully dry or cure as specified by the paint manufacturer before any clear coat is applied.
Once the base coat is ready, a professional-grade clear coat follows, adding depth, gloss, and essential protection against environmental hazards like fuel, UV rays, and abrasion. This clear layer is also applied with spray equipment, carefully controlling film thickness to avoid imperfections. Light sanding of the base coat before clear coat application further enhances adhesion and surface uniformity.

2. Mastering Clear Coat Application and Finishing for Durable, High-Gloss Motorcycle Fairings
Achieving a flawless clear coat finish on motorcycle fairings requires a meticulous balance of application, curing, and finishing techniques within the professional multi-step paint process. Once the basecoat fully dries, skilled technicians apply the clear coat using a spray gun calibrated to deliver thin, uniform layers. Proper spray distance and pressure are crucial to avoid runs or uneven coverage, while multiple coats build the essential depth and durability that define high-quality results. Each layer benefits from flash-off time, allowing solvents to evaporate partially before subsequent passes, which enhances adhesion and finish consistency.
Following application, the clear coat undergoes curing—a vital phase where it hardens and bonds with the base paint. Ambient conditions like temperature and humidity influence curing times, which can range from hours to days. To optimize hardness and promote uniform adhesion, professional shops often employ heat lamps or baking ovens, accelerating the curing process and ensuring the clear coat attains its full protective qualities.
Once fully cured, the surface rarely achieves perfection immediately and frequently contains minor blemishes such as orange peel texture or tiny dust particles. These imperfections are carefully removed through wet sanding with ultra-fine grit sandpaper lubricated by soapy water, a gentle approach that smooths without compromising the clear coat’s integrity. Subsequently, machine polishing with fine compounds restores the clear coat’s brilliant gloss, often requiring several polishing stages for a perfect mirror-like finish. To extend durability and preserve the shine, protective treatments such as waxes, sealants, or cutting-edge coatings can be applied, adding UV resistance and simplifying maintenance.
Incorporating thorough surface cleaning and precise masking before application safeguards the quality of the final finish, especially on ABS plastic—the common material for fairings. Avoiding prolonged sun exposure and performing regular gentle cleanings support the longevity of the clear coat’s protective and aesthetic properties. This blend of expert application, controlled curing, and painstaking finishing techniques guarantees a resilient, vivid, and showroom-worthy finish.

Chapter 5: DIY and Custom Clear Coat Applications for Motorcycle Fairings
1. Mastering Surface Preparation and Application for a Durable Clear Coat on Motorcycle Fairings
Achieving a professional-looking and long-lasting clear coat finish on motorcycle fairings begins with meticulous surface preparation followed by precise application techniques. Before applying any clear coat, it is crucial to thoroughly clean the fairings to remove dirt, oils, or residues that can impede adhesion. Using a degreaser or mild soap ensures the surface is pristine. After cleaning, sanding the fairing surface with fine-grit sandpaper—preferably between 1500 and 2000 grit—helps create a smooth, even base and promotes better bonding of subsequent layers. Keeping the surface wet during sanding reduces dust and prevents scratches from becoming pronounced.
Masking off areas not meant to be painted protects the surrounding parts from overspray, ensuring a neat job. Once prepared, any imperfections or scratches should be addressed with a matching touch-up paint, applied in thin layers and lightly wet-sanded when dry to blend seamlessly with surrounding surfaces.
Application of the clear coat itself demands multiple thin, even layers rather than a single heavy coat. This method prevents runs and guarantees consistent coverage, producing the characteristic high gloss and depth desired for motorcycle fairings. Follow the manufacturer’s curing time carefully, as proper curing is critical to the clear coat’s chemical resistance and durability.
Once cured, polishing with a fine compound restores ultimate shine and smoothness. Finishing with a protective wax or sealant enhances durability and shields the clear coat from environmental wear. Using quality ABS plastic fairings improves paint adhesion and longevity, while avoiding direct sunlight exposure before and after application helps prevent fading.
For superior protection, some opt for advanced coatings like graphene-infused ceramics, which require expert surface prep but offer enhanced scratch resistance and UV protection. Regular gentle cleaning and maintenance prolong the clear coat’s appearance and lifespan, making your custom paintwork stand out longer.
